[0061]Experimental Example 2 Effect of p-Hydroxybenzyl Alcohol of the present invention on vascular function of high-fat diet ApoE- / -mice
[0062] (1) Experimental materials
[0063] p-Hydroxybenzyl alcohol; mouse aorta obtained in Experimental Example 1.
[0064] (2) Experimental method
[0065] A. Measurement of Vascular Tonometry
[0066] The thoracic aorta obtained from the experiment was completely put into the pre-prepared ice Krebs solution, and the perivascular fat was carefully removed under a microscope. Cut the fat-removed blood vessels into small rings with a length of 3-4mm. Be careful not to tear or damage the inner wall of the blood vessels, and then hang the blood vessel ring device carefully and gently. The blood vessels were immersed in oxygenated Krebs solution at 37°C, and the equilibrium was started. The equilibrium condition was a tension of 1.5g, and the time interval was 10min.
